Skylights vs. Traditional Windows: Which Is Right for Your Home?

The choice between skylights and traditional windows presents homeowners with unique advantages and challenges. Skylights can dramatically enhance natural light, creating an airy atmosphere, yet they may demand more care and energy regulation. On the other hand, traditional windows deliver multiple design options and improved insulation. Each option has its merits, making it important to assess several key elements. What ultimately influences the decision? Examining the primary advantages and factors can offer insight.

Skylights: Essential Advantages for Natural Light

Whereas standard windows supply natural light, skylights offer unique advantages that enhance interior spaces. These design elements permit sunlight to stream in from above, lighting up zones that could otherwise be poorly lit. By maximizing natural light, skylights establish a feeling of spaciousness and connection with nature. This surge of sunlight can additionally enhance emotional well-being, causing rooms to feel warmer and more appealing.

Furthermore, skylights work to reduce the need for artificial lighting, resulting in energy savings. They serve to disperse light consistently throughout a room, minimizing harsh shadows and producing a more pleasant ambiance. Several skylights also offer ventilation options, enabling fresh air to circulate, which can enhance indoor air quality. Moreover, their placement can deliver magnificent views of the sky, adding a touch of nature indoors. Overall, skylights function as a highly effective tool in enhancing spaces, leaving them lighter and more attractive.

Conventional Windows: Sunlight and Fresh Air

Conventional windows have a significant impact on enhancing natural light and ventilation within a home. They are purposefully situated to maximize sunlight exposure at different points during the day, brightening interior areas and minimizing reliance on artificial lighting. The style and dimensions of windows can significantly affect the volume of light that enters a room, as larger windows generally permit greater amounts of sunlight.

In addition to light, traditional windows facilitate airflow, encouraging air circulation. Opened windows generate cross-ventilation, aiding in the control of indoor temperatures and the improvement of air quality. This naturally occurring airflow can lessen the need for mechanical cooling systems, resulting in more comfortable homes and potentially reduced energy costs.

Different options, such as double-hung, casement, and others, present various benefits when it comes to airflow and aesthetics. By carefully selecting the appropriate style and location for classic windows, homeowners are able to enhance light as well as ventilation, creating a healthier, more inviting living environment.

Insulation and Heat Retention

When assessing insulation and heat retention, both skylights and conventional windows offer unique energy efficiency features. Skylights are frequently constructed with multiple layers of glass and specialized coatings, which may boost thermal insulation. However, their installation angle and potential for heat loss through the roof can lead to increased energy demands, particularly in colder climates. In contrast, conventional windows can deliver effective insulation when fitted with double or triple glazing. They are usually positioned vertically, which can help minimize heat loss compared to skylights. The surrounding framing and building materials also greatly impact the overall energy efficiency. In the end, the decision between skylights and traditional windows for optimal insulation and heat retention depends on factors such as climate, installation quality, and specific design considerations.

Energy Pricing Comparison

Even though skylights and conventional windows explore are designed to boost natural light, their effect on energy expenses differs significantly. Skylights tend to amplify heat absorption in the warmer seasons, potentially leading to higher cooling costs if not properly shaded or glazed. In contrast, standard windows, especially models with energy-efficient certifications, tend to deliver improved insulation, minimizing overall heating and cooling expenditures. How skylights and windows are oriented and positioned also serves a vital function in overall energy performance. Appropriate installation techniques and the selection of suitable materials also have a notable impact on energy outcomes. Homeowners should consider these factors when evaluating options, since the ongoing energy expenses tied to each option can significantly influence a home's overall efficiency and comfort. In the end, well-informed choices can result in meaningful financial savings over the long term.

Upkeep Considerations for Skylights and Windows

While skylights and traditional windows both improve a home's natural lighting, their upkeep needs vary considerably. Traditional windows generally need regular cleaning to preserve their clarity and stop the accumulation of dirt and debris. Homeowners must also inspect seals and frames periodically for evidence of deterioration or damage, particularly in older windows that may be prone to leaks.

By comparison, skylights require greater specialized care. Their raised placement can complicate the cleaning process, and debris can build up on their surfaces. Additionally, skylights are more susceptible to water leaks if not installed with precision. Regular examination of flashing and seals is essential to maintain continued performance. Homeowners should also evaluate the material of the skylight, as some may demand specific maintenance routines to minimize degradation. Consequently, understanding the distinct maintenance needs of each option is fundamental for long-term satisfaction.

Skylights or Windows: Key Factors to Evaluate?

When thinking about the inclusion of natural light into a home, the decision between skylights and traditional windows encompasses several key factors. First, the design style of the home plays a significant role; skylights may enhance modern designs, while traditional windows often complement classic aesthetics. Furthermore, the position and direction of the space ought to be assessed. Skylights are able to harness sunlight from above, which is beneficial for darker rooms, while windows provide views and ventilation from the sides.

Third, energy efficiency is an important factor. Skylights can lead to heat loss or gain, impacting energy bills, whereas windows tend to provide superior insulation alternatives. Moreover, maintenance needs are distinct; skylights can be harder to clean and may require professional installation. Finally, budget considerations are essential, given that skylights usually carry higher initial investment costs. Evaluating these considerations enables homeowners to reach well-informed conclusions suited to their unique needs and preferences.

Can Skylights Be Opened for Ventilation Like Traditional Windows?

Indeed, certain skylights can be opened for ventilation, just like traditional windows. These openable skylights enable fresh air to move freely, elevating indoor comfort levels and optimizing air quality, rendering them a versatile option for those who own homes.

How Can Skylights Influence Indoor Temperature Throughout Summer?

Skylights can significantly raise temperatures inside a home during the warmer season, allowing sunlight to penetrate and warm spaces. Without sufficient airflow or shading measures, this heat can lead to discomfort, requiring supplementary cooling solutions to preserve a pleasant living space.

Do Skylights Tend to Leak or Cause Water Damage?

Skylights may be vulnerable to leaks and water damage when they are not properly installed or maintained. Regular inspections and quality materials are essential for reducing risks and extending their lifespan, consequently shielding the nearby structures from potential water-related concerns.

What Is the Lifespan of a Typical Skylight?

A typical skylight has a service life of 15 to 30 years, based on the materials used and the quality of installation. Consistent maintenance practices can prolong its service life, though environmental conditions may affect its durability and long-term performance.

How Do Installation Costs Compare Between Skylights and Windows?

The cost of installing skylights tends to be higher than that of standard windows because of the supplementary structural alterations involved. Yet, ongoing energy efficiency gains and increased natural illumination may balance out these initial expenditures, making them a worthwhile investment for some homeowners.
